Cruising the Mighty Mekong: Must-See Attractions on the Mekong River Banks

mekong-delta-tour-1

The mighty Mekong river is one of the greatest rivers in the world. This transboundary river of 5,000 kilometers flows through 6 countries; China, Myanmar, Thailand, Lao PDR, Cambodia, and Vietnam, creating great biodiversity and natural resources. While this river is popularly appreciated for its contribution to economic development and sustainabi...
